Bhatra - Bharatpur - I, Murshidabad
Bhatra is a village situated in the Bharatpur - I subdivision of Murshidabad district, West Bengal. Gundiria serves as the Gram Panchayat for Bhatra village.
As per Census 2011, the village code of Bhatra is 315745. The village covers a total geographical area of 56.45 hectares and falls under the 742161 pincode.
Bhatra village is governed under the Panchayati Raj system, with a Sarpanch serving as the elected head. For political representation, the village falls under the Burwan Vidhan Sabha (Assembly) constituency and the Baharampur Lok Sabha (Parliamentary) constituency.
Population of Bhatra
According to the 2011 Census, Bhatra village had a total population of 584 people, including 302 males and 282 females, living in 147 households. The sex ratio was 934 females per 1,000 males. The overall literacy rate was 64.75%, with male literacy at 69.00% and female literacy at 60.16%. The Scheduled Caste (SC) population was 284.
